Zitat:The exhaust from the engine flows through the 3 Bearing Swivel Nozzle (3BSN). The 3BSN nozzle, developed by Rolls-Royce, was patterned along the lines of the exhaust system on the Yakovlev Yak-141 STOVL prototype that flew at the 1992 Farnborough air show. A US Navy program also developed swivel nozzles in the late 1960's and was proposed for a supersonic STOVL design by Convair (one of the Lockheed Martin heritage companies) in the early 1970's.http://www.globalsecurity.org/military/s...5-tech.htm
